Clipchamp brings you all the essential editing options of a modern video maker including trimming, cutting, speed control, titles, filters and more. Flexible timeline controls allow you to create videos without any guesswork. It also includes a webcam and screen recorder, AI voice-overs, collaborative editing and access to a large range of professional stock assets to make use of in your videos.

Top Static Site Generators For 2019
If you’re already familiar with Vue.js and now would like to dive into server-side rendering and the generation of static pages from your Vue.js application the Nuxt.js framework is definitely your choice.
